The Pool Season 2 Episode 4 Episode Summary

In this episode of “Mayor of Kingstown” titled “The Pool,” Showtime takes viewers deeper into the gripping drama that unfolds in the troubled town of Kingstown. The narrative follows the complex web of relationships and power dynamics that define life in this gritty community.

In this installment, Mike, a central character, intensifies his efforts to hold Evelyn accountable for her part of a significant agreement. The pressure mounts as Mike pushes for the deal to be honored. However, before any resolution can be reached, another unexpected event rocks the already tumultuous tent city.

As tensions rise, Bunny, a concerned and watchful presence in Kingstown, begins to worry that Mike’s control over the situation may be slipping. The dynamics between the characters continue to evolve, adding depth and intrigue to the narrative.

Amidst the chaos and conflict, Mariam, a character seeking redemption and goodwill, attempts to make a positive impact in a town fraught with challenges and turmoil.

Mayor of Kingstown Series Information

A crime drama about an important contemporary issue, America's prison system, "Mayor of Kingstown" follows the McLusky family in Kingstown, Mich., where the business of incarceration is the only thriving industry. The family of power brokers between police, criminals, inmates, prison guards and politicians tackle themes of systemic racism, corruption and inequality. The crime thriller series provides a stark look at their attempt to bring order and justice to a town that has neither. The cast includes Jeremy Renner, Dianne Wiest, Kyle Chandler and Derek Webster.
